基于随机序列的间隔控制消息隐藏位选择源码

Matlab

利用随机序列进行间隔控制,选择消息隐藏位-Intervals using random sequence control, select the message hidden bits

详细介绍

资源简介:

本源码资源实现了一种通过随机序列进行间隔控制,进而选择消息隐藏位的方法。该技术主要应用于信息隐藏与数据安全领域,尤其适合数字水印、隐写术等场景。其核心思想是利用伪随机序列来决定在载体数据(如图像、音频或文本)中的哪些位置嵌入或提取隐藏信息,从而增强隐藏过程的不可预测性和安全性。

  • 功能特点:
    • 通过伪随机数生成器产生间隔序列,有效分散隐藏位的位置,提高抗检测能力。
    • 支持自定义随机种子,实现不同的嵌入路径,增强系统的灵活性和安全性。
    • 适用于多种载体类型,包括但不限于数字图像、音频文件和文本数据。
    • 简化了消息嵌入与提取流程,便于集成到现有的信息隐藏系统中。
  • 应用场景:
    • 数字水印:可用于版权保护,通过不可见方式将标识信息嵌入多媒体文件。
    • 隐写通信:实现机密信息的隐蔽传输,提升通信安全性。
    • 防篡改验证:通过特定位置的数据校验,实现对载体完整性的检测。
  • 使用说明:
    • 用户需设定随机数生成器的种子值,以确保嵌入与提取过程一致。
    • 根据实际需求调整间隔参数,可灵活控制隐藏位的分布密度与安全等级。
    • 源码结构清晰,便于二次开发和扩展,可结合其他加密或编码模块使用。

总结:

本资源为需要高安全性和隐蔽性的应用提供了一套高效、易用的信息隐藏位选择方案。其基于随机序列的间隔控制机制,不仅提升了系统的抗攻击能力,还能满足多样化的信息保护需求,非常适合科研、教育及工程实践等多种场景使用。

📦

确认下载

资源名称

消耗积分